NEFA Appoints Dance Program Director

Indira Goodwine will join the organization in March 2019 as the new Program Director, Dance. Goodwine will direct NEFA’s National Dance Project and major dance initiatives in New England, as well as collaborate with other NEFA programs supporting the dance field.

National Dance Project (NDP) Production Grant
Preliminary Round Deadline: 03.01.19

NDP Production Grants fund the creation and U.S. touring of new dance works. Grants are highly competitive and are awarded to approximately 20 projects annually.

National Theater Project (NTP) Creation & Touring Grant
Preliminary Round Deadline: 03.11.19

NTP Creation & Touring Grants provide funds for the creation and U.S. touring of artist-led, ensemble, devised projects. These grants are highly competitive and are awarded to eight projects annually.

ABOUT NEFA
The New England Foundation for the Arts invests in artists and communities and fosters equitable access to the arts, enriching the cultural landscape in New England and the nation. NEFA accomplishes this by granting funds to artists and cultural organizations; connecting them to networks and knowledge-building opportunities; and analyzing their economic contributions. NEFA serves as a regional partner for the National Endowment for the Arts, New England’s state arts agencies, and private foundations.   Learn more at nefa.org
